What did the government hope to avoid when creating the Articles of Confederation?

History
2 answers:
finlep [7]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

No enforcement of laws and weakness. The government hoped to avoid other states fighting each other since at the time there was no regulation of taxes, laws, trade, etc. States had their own currency. The Articles of Confederation failed tremendously. The hoped to avoid the downfall of the articles of confederation and war between the states.
